Output 26d940f7864025d80e91bd2a4044cb3067353cc33f9c0a65921134aed583ed69:0

value
995752
script pubkey
OP_0 OP_PUSHBYTES_20 66fe8337c14bfdf8a21e197901d3a3c0d5fbea05
address
bc1qvmlgxd7pf07l3gs7r9usr5arcr2lh6s90p2cju
transaction
26d940f7864025d80e91bd2a4044cb3067353cc33f9c0a65921134aed583ed69
confirmations
332271
spent
true